How many millimeter/second in 1 km/hour? The answer is 277.77777777778. We assume you are converting between millimetre/second and kilometre/hour. You can view more details on each measurement unit: millimeter/second or km/hour The SI derived unit for speed is the meter/second. 1 meter/second is equal to 1000 millimeter/second, or 3.6 km/hour.
